Ticket #—: Vault locked during CSV import wizard rollout

The credentials vault for GridPour's CSV import wizard locked itself after three failed mapping-template pushes this morning. Support cannot issue new import tokens until it's reopened. Standard unlock flow applies: open the vault console, select manual recovery, and enter the recovery passphrase, which is provided below for on-shift staff.

unlock words, fawig-bagef: olidor-holir-istox-holath-tamys-quenion-giliel

Subject: DR drill recap — Findwell relevance notes

Team,

During Thursday's disaster-recovery drill we restored the Findwell relevance tuning notes from cold backup. Synonym weights and the boost tables for the Larkmont index came back intact. One gap: the restore console itself needs manual unlock. For the drill record, the console recovery passphrase is below.

unlock words, bawef-kahap: sorax-sorir-quenys-aldok

To sales leads: effective next quarter, legacy customers on the Kestrel plans will see a 7% price increase, the first since the Brightmoor acquisition. Grandfathered discounts expire at renewal; no exceptions without director approval. Notification letters go out in three waves, starting with accounts under annual contract. Expect pushback from long-tenured clients — retention offers are limited to a one-time 3% credit. Handle escalations through the usual channel. Further context on the broader plan appears in the confidential note below.

board note of tagug-hahag: Praionax Logistics is in early talks to buy Julaxek Group for about $36.3 million. The Julmir launch date is March 1, and nothing goes to the press before then.